Grottaferrata: monastic treasures and art

Our journey brings us to Grottaferrata, where the Abbey of San Nilo beckons with its magnificent blend of monastic treasures and art. Founded in the 11th century, this Byzantine monastery houses frescoes and manuscripts that narrate the millennial history of the abbey. Admire the grandeur of the Church of San Nilo and traverse the cloisters, immersed in spiritual tranquility. Castel Gandolfo is a small town 25 km southeast of Rome and known for the papal summer residence (Apostolic Palace of Castel Gandolfo)

Ariccia is a town far 25 kilometres (16 mi) southeast of Rome. you can find a lot of small restaurant where taste the typical and genuine food. The bridge is 312 metres long and 59 metres high. It was re-built after the Second World War on the old foundations.

Lake Nemi (Italian: Lago di Nemi, Latin: Nemorensis Lacus, also called Diana’s Mirror, Latin: Speculum Dianae) is a small circular volcanic lake in the Lazio region of Italy 30 km (19 mi) south of Rome, taking its name from Nemi, the largest town in the area, that overlooks it from a height.
